AB  - The demand and popularity of micro-controller based system has reached the zenith in the last few  years.  So  it  is  the  best  time for the engineering students and professionals to learn how to use micro-controllers and how to program them. Micro-controller learning kits can be used for educational purpose. But they are expensive and sometimes it becomes difficult for schools or universities to manage them.  In  this study  we  will  introduce  a low cost 8051 architecture based micro-controller kit. It can be programmed using personal computer (PC) with the help of our machine code downloading software. Using this kit, we can glow LED’s and 7-segment display, play sound, drive relay, generate square pulses of different frequencies according to the downloader program. To interact with human there is a keyboard. Besides, external analog signals can be inserted into the kit through an analog to digital interface.
